ZZheng2571Big thanks to Sister Qiu for always responding to our inquiries and to the boss, Hongbo, for the warm hospitality and care. We had a very comfortable and fun four-day, three-night stay (Dec 27-30) in Snow Valley. The warm beds, hot meals, and enjoying all the entertainment activities in Snow Valley and Snow Village gave our group of four an extraordinary winter experience.
At Xiongling in Snow Valley, we tried snowmobiling, snow tubing, skiing, and snow drifting (super thrilling!).
**Friendly reminder**: Please wear sunglasses, a mask, and a snow hat. This will help prevent the cold snow from hitting your face when you're snow drifting. The snow hitting your face is incredibly, unbelievably cold!
For the Yangcaoshan itinerary, I recommend buying tickets for the horse-drawn sled and taking the snowmobile all the way up the mountain. Hiking would be a very long and time-consuming distance. For the second half, we opted to hike down to Snow Village, and the snow scenery along the way was absolutely spectacular, perfect for photos. You can also buy a small sled to enjoy some exciting mini snow runs on the way down.
**The only drawback**: The shower head in the bathroom had low water pressure, so it took a bit longer to shower.
